Now based in Saudi Arabia, where he continues to shine with Al Nassr, Cristiano Ronaldo has no plans to leave the Emirati club. Since joining the Saudi Pro League side in 2023, the Portuguese forward has decided to extend his stay.

According to Marca, the five-time Ballon d’Or winner will sign a two-year extension with the Riyadh-based club. His aim is to keep promoting the team and prepare for the 2026 World Cup with Portugal.

This puts an end to the recent wild rumors linking him with a return to Real Madrid. CR7 won’t be heading back to the Merengues—at least not for a few more years. With his current form at 40 years old, having scored 23 goals this season, Cristiano Ronaldo is expected to earn a massive fortune from this new contract. Reports suggest a salary of €200 million per year.
